The subject of the contract is the provision of a comprehensive cleaning service, consisting in ongoing maintenance of cleanliness and cleaning works in the building and in the external area adjacent to the building of the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Development in Warsaw at 30 Wspólna Street, using cleaning agents and chemicals, hygiene products and other necessary materials to perform the subject of the contract.
2. A detailed description of the subject of the contract and the conditions for the implementation of the subject of the contract can be found in the draft contract constituting Annex 1 to the SWZ.
3. Pursuant to Article 95(1) of the PPL, the Contracting Authority requires the Contractor or subcontractor to employ on the basis of an employment relationship within the meaning of the provisions of the Act of 26 June 1974 – Labour Code (Journal of Laws of 2022, item 1510, as amended) persons performing the subject of the contract, including a coordinator supervising personnel (not applicable to persons indicated for window cleaning).
4. The Contractor shall be obliged to ensure the participation in the performance of the subject of the contract by at least two disabled persons remaining with the Contractor in an employment relationship. A disabled person should be understood as a person against whom a disability certificate has been issued, in accordance with the Act of 27 August 1997 on vocational and social rehabilitation and employment of disabled people (Journal of Laws of 2023, item 100). Employment of every disabled person in the implementation of the subject of the contract should last 24 months.
5. Detailed provisions concerning the employment of persons referred to in paragraphs 3 and 4 are set out in the draft agreement.
6. The contracting authority does not provide for the possibility of awarding contracts referred to in Article 214(1)(7) of the PPL.
